Watching the Blue Flames

The highlight, of course, is the blue flames—a rare, ethereal glow caused by sulfur gases igniting in the dark. Many describe the scene as “otherworldly” and “worth waking up at 12:30 am for”. Reviewers have noted that the flames are visible only in the early hours when volcanic gases are at their peak.

While the blue flames are the star, the acid lake and yellow sulfur stones add to the surreal landscape. The lake’s vibrant color and the sulfur deposits create a landscape that looks like it belongs on another planet.

Exploring the Crater Dome and Miner Activity

After witnessing the flames, the tour typically includes a stop at the crater dome, where the yellowish sulfur stones are visible. You’ll observe sulfur miners at work, shoveling and carrying sulfur loads. One reviewer shared that witnessing the miners’ labor was a “humbling reminder of their hard work” and gave a tangible connection to the local economy.

It’s important to note that admission is included in the price, and the tour emphasizes respecting the miners’ efforts and safety protocols.
